The founding organiser of No Half Time Party, Juice Polelo said they have a loyal clientele which never misses their event. He also said they have never had any formal sponsorship therefore they are appealing to potential sponsors to come on board. Polelo appreciated artists who perform at their event even though they don’t really get much and sometimes perform for free. He said one day their brand will grow and people who have been with them from the beginning will reap the benefits of such growth.

He said the event also keeps a town like Lobatse alive. Furthermore,Polelo recalled that they started as friends who came together for a session. After getting a lot of appreciation they hosted the event every January until it grew into a commercial one. “We started off charging entrance fees of as low as P20.

We have grown and now receive more than a thousand people at our event,” he said. Polelo said over the years their challenge has always been rain because they host the event in January during the rainy season,” he revealed. Meanwhile,Polelo said the event will run from 10am until 6am the following day and the entrance fee is P100.

He also said they will have a lot of local artists but the lineup has not been finalized yet. He said at the moment they want to give back to the community of Lobatse with the upcoming event. “People should come support us,” he said.
